![]() ![]() ![]() The Foreign Missions enterprise of the Welsh Calvinistic Methodist Church (later known as the Presbyterian Church of Wales) began at Liverpool in 1840. Reverend Jones managed to obtain support from his congregation and incorporated The Welsh Missionary Society and they sent him to work in the Khasi Hills The Secretary of the Welsh Mission, the Reverend John Thomas Jones from Aberriw in Wales who had a strong desire to work in India had applied to the LMS on medical grounds. So began the history of the missionary efforts of the Welsh in Khasiland. This script was unknown to the Khasi at that time, which perhaps accounts, in part, for Lish's lack of converts. Lish stayed six years, learning the language, opening schools, and translating the New Testament into Khasi, using Bengali script. William Carey, heartened by the efforts of Krishna Pal, began a translation of the Bible into Khasi using Bengali script. The same year a mission station was opened at Jowai in the Jaintai Hills. Two Khasi were converted through the ministry of Krishna Chandra Pal, who was deputised by William Carey in 1813, and worked at the trading outpost of Pandua, situated in the Sylhet Plains. The early British rulers of India were not in favour of Christian missionaries being active in India, but William Carey (1761-1834) established a mission at Serampore in 1799 which became known as the cradle of Modern Missions. In 1799, Serampore was a protectorate of Denmark. It is one of the largest Christian denominations in that region. The Presbyterian Church of India (PCI) is a mainline Protestant church based in India, with over one and a half million adherents, mostly in Northeast India. Despite the difficulty, Bailey added that she "loved being able to feel like I could fly." ![]() ![]() Because of this, having the cactus explode near a target is vital because this increases the chances of multiple spikes hitting the same target. You can use this to know where the spikes will land, making it easier to hit enemies around corners and obstacles or to check bushes. The 6 spikes that fly out from his attack always spread out in the same pattern (60-degree angles, or 75 degrees with Curveball) no matter your position or rotation.His Super's area damage can also spell trouble for grouped-up enemies since they can't easily escape from Spike's attack or Popping Pincushion Gadget due to the slow effect this becomes more effective using Spike Mythic Gear Sticky Spikes. Spike is capable of dealing extremely high damage to grouped-up enemies due to the multiple spikes shot out from his attack on impact.This makes him an excellent counter against close-ranged Brawlers like El Primo and Mortis who need to get close to Spike to damage him. One way to deal that maximum damage is at point-blank range of the enemy where his attack and Popping Pincushion Gadget work best at that range. Spike's attack can deal devastating damage.However, his devastatingly high damage output compensates for his low health and allows him to defeat enemies easily. Because of this, it's best to practice shooting around obstacles, predicting his shot pattern, and predicting the enemy's movement to prevent opportunities for the enemies to damage you. ![]() ![]() (note: The registry conflict with skype desktop, you can use unreg_path.reg to remove it) Unity Application can't get image from virtualcam, please use register batch ( reg_path.reg) in release page to manually add dummy device path. Skype UWP edition don't accept directshow interface, please use Skype desktop edition. Even you finish the code, you still need a paid certificate called EV code signing to distribute your driver. The development is mess and painful, an error could cause blue screen.Ģ. No, there are two reasons why I decide to make it pending.ġ. Is the driver-layer virtual device ( for microphone) development still going? But it only contains the sink part, you have to use it with v4l2loopback. This plugin provide a directshow audio source which can't be recognized as microphone, only some programs like VLC can use it.ĭoes this plugin support other platforms? Maybe your PC is too busy ,try to set more buffer. If your software is compatible, you just need to set the obs output setting to the resolution you want. ![]() It depends on your 3rd party software, it might reject recommended resolution. Is it possible to output with portrait resolution (like 1080x1920) ? Otherwise the default setting of virtual webcam will be 1920x1080 30fps If you open OBS and Start Virtual Output before using your 3rd party software, the virtual webcam will set the obs setting as a default setting. Why resolution and framerate are not same as OBS output Setting? Yes, there are still many 3rd party programs use 32bit directshow interface for the reason of compatibility. Is it necessary to install 32bit version? There's a chance you need to install visual studio 2017 redistributable package (2013 if the plugin version is 1.x.x ), also the directshow interface needs swscale-4.dll and avutil-55.dll in you obs install directory. Ĥ.Open your 3rd party program and choose "OBS-Camera" as a Video input.Ģ.Unzip OBS-VirtualCam2.0.1.zip and put it to your obs-studio install folderģ.Run CMD as Administrator and register 32bit directshow sourceĮx: regsvr32 "C:\Program Files (x86)\obs-studio\bin\32bit\obs-virtualsource.dll"Ĥ.Do it again to register 64bit directshow sourceĮx: regsvr32 "C:\Program Files (x86)\obs-studio\bin\64bit\obs-virtualsource.dll" Open your 3rd party program and choose "OBS-Camera" as a Video inputġ.Add a filter to the source you want to output to the cameraĢ.Choose a sink camera target then press start buttonģ.If this camera is not occupied, the start button will change to stop button.
